The environment, the watershed and wetland preservation will the focus
next week when members of the Oak Hammock Marsh Interpretive Centre tour the
Region.
Interactive presentations are planned at public schools in Dryden,
Vermilion Bay, Hudson and Kenora starting Monday.
Spokesperson Dusty Molinkski says the centre is located just north of Winnipeg.
The centre is open year round and offers a number of interactive
displays on wildlife, weather, water quality and astronomy.
Molinski says the information contained in the presentations will add
to the current curriculum.
